Project Management Report: BMS Software Development and Installation

Verified

Added on  2020/07/22

|22
|5527
|40
Report
AI Summary
This report details the project management of a Building Management System (BMS) software development and installation. It covers various aspects including project initiation, planning, and implementation. The report includes a Gantt chart, critical path analysis, and cost estimation using earned value management techniques. It also addresses approval requirements, change management procedures, and quality management plans. The report outlines staffing needs, training requirements, and a communication management plan. The project aims to establish sound internal operational control, effective safety, and security within buildings, optimizing energy consumption and boosting staff productivity. The project's success hinges on effective project management, including clear communication, rigorous monitoring, and control mechanisms to ensure timely and within-budget completion.
Document Page
Information system
project management
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
Table of Contents
WEEK 4.........................................................................................................................................................4
WEEK 5.........................................................................................................................................................7
WEEK 6.......................................................................................................................................................10
WEEK 7.......................................................................................................................................................12
WEEK 8.......................................................................................................................................................13
WEEK 9.......................................................................................................................................................14
WEEK 10.....................................................................................................................................................16
WEEK 11.....................................................................................................................................................18
WEEK 12.....................................................................................................................................................21
REFERENCES.............................................................................................................................................22
Document Page
WEEK 4
Project management is simply regarded as the application of necessary tools, techniques,
skills and knowledge that will facilitate the project planner to achieve the set of decided project
goals and objectives. PM is a disciplined system of initiation, planning, implementation,
monitoring, controlling & closure phases (Gao, Chen and Shi, 2017). There are various kinds of
projects that are carry out by different project planners such as construction work, technological
project i.e. new software development & installation etc. Every project suits different
methodology such as agile, PRINCE2 and other. In today’s period, technological advancement
and up gradation shows a faster changes so as to foster competitiveness and smoothen regular
operations. Therefore, in the current project, it is decided to design and install new software
(Building Management system, BMS). It is a computerized technological system which can be
installed in the buildings so as to keep track over the building functioning i.e. ventilation, power
system, security, fire system and many others. The system integrates both software and hardware
through protocols C-bus, Profibus etc (Oti and et.al., 2016). The new software will facilitate the
building managers to implement a strong security system comprising access control, fire
security, CCTV camera, illumination, elevators, lifts, \alarm monitoring, control panel and
motion detectors. With the help of such automotive system, building’s internal environment can
be effectively controlled and assure efficient energy consumption.
Goal: The goal to develop BMS software is to establish sound internal operational control of the
building along with effective safety and security.
3
Document Page
The planned project will derive the benefits of sound control management, effective
monitoring over energy consumption, boost staff productivity, save time and many others. Being
an integrated platform, managers can also obtain automatically summarized reports and monitor
the usage of electricity, water and others so as to achieve the objectives of energy efficiency and
satisfy all building occupants.
Gantt chart/Precedence diagram
It is a visualized presentation of the starting as well as ending date of each and every
activity decided. It is one of the powerful project management tools that illustrates all the
activities along with the suitable time scale and reflect clearly the relationship among various
4
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
planned activities (Heagney, 2016). The project is useful for tracking schedules and also presents
predecessor activity which needs to be completed prior before the current task.
Critical path
It represents the sequential tasks or stages so as to find out the minimum project duration
that the project will definitely take to complete. It is the longest time period but indicates
minimum possible duration in which entire project of BMS installation will be complete.
5
Document Page
Critical path duration (CPD): Activities E + J + K + L + M
= 2 +4 + 4 + 2 + 5
= 17 days
The project will take the duration of 17 days to complete. All the tasks fall in critical path
have zero slack or float therefore; project manager must overlook all theses so as to assure that
these activities are not delayed.
WEEK 5
Estimating methods: Cost estimation is the process to determine the probable sum of
expenditure that the new software development project will incur. Budget is simply a procedure
of anticipating the expected cost to each activity or human resources required for the given
project. The key goal of budget creation is to determine probable cost so that financial plan can
be designed accordingly (Oti and et.al., 2016). Cost baseline also facilitates managers in right
resource allocation, monitor actual performance against set targets and implement sound cost
control mechanism.
Items Amount
Project manager 2000
Team members 1200
Developers 1500
Software license 2500
Software development 2000
Purchase hardware 1200
Server 1000
Networking 700
Cost of training 900
6
Document Page
Others 400
Totals 13400
For the current project, it is expected that the BMS software development project will
incur cost worth 13,400.
Approval requirement: It is necessary to get approval from the respective authority,
project management board and chairman (Steyn and et.al., 2016). All the project elements such
as cost, duration, scope, timeline etc. will be conveyed to the board for the approval.
Procedure for changes: There is strict change implementation procedure under Prince 2
framework. Project manager first needs to create a request for change proposal and convey it to
the authority of change implementation. In the RFC proposal, all the necessary information
regarding the changes along with their impact on deliverables, budget and timeline must be
shown clearly (Heagney, 2016). Afterwards, the authority will evaluate and examine the
prospective risk of the requested change and examine the resource requirements so as to decide
that whether it should be accepted or not. Moreover, the authority also checks that requested
change proposal comes in the project scope so as to avoid the issues of scope creeping.
Use of tools: PRINCE 2 project methodology applies rigid framework so as to put strict
and close monitoring & control over the project functioning in order to avoid the risk of cost
overrun and unnecessary delay. Earned value management (EVM) is a powerful tool that will be
used for the project performance monitoring (Fleming and Koppelman, 2016). In this, schedule
variance (SV) which demonstrates the difference between expected and actual time and cost
variance (CV) so as to determine deviation between probable and actual cost will be calculated
to implement necessary control on the right time. For instance, if 60% of our project is
completed at a cost of 8500 then CV will be as follows:
= 8500 – 13400*60%
= 8500 -8040
= 460
It clearly encourages managers to take necessary actions so as to control the exceeding
cost and implement tighten control over the resource usage.
Moreover, cost performance index (CPI) will be computed which present the ratio of EV
to the actual project cost while Schedule performance index (SPI) indicates ratio of EV to
planned value. All the tools will assist the project manager to monitor the project progress and
7
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
assist them making corrective action on right time to install BMS within targeted cost within
decided timeframe (Tomanek, Cermak and Smutny, 2014).
WEEK 6
Figure 1 Quality Management Plan
Quality manager will set quality standards for defining project quality and convey it to all
the project team members so as to maintain project quality. There are various elements which
contribute towards high quality in order to design the best and unique BMS software embedded
with advanced features such as processes, managerial supervision, monitoring and controlling
and others. Project manager can use different quality management techniques such as six sigma,
Total Quality Management (TQM) and Statistical Quality Control (SQC) techniques to ensure
project with high quality standards and over defects (Bromiley and et.al., 2015). In SQC, firm
can design run chart that display process variation over time, detect error and helps to make
rationalize decisions to achieve the high quality standards. Quality expert will also conduct
training to train team member about the ways how to maintain high quality. Timely reporting
will helps to determine that software is designed with great quality.
8
Document Page
Figure 2 Change control procedure
In case, if any changes are required, a request for proposal (RFP) for the prospective
changes will be presented to the change & control board (CCB) who will examine its impact
over the scope, time and budget and take approval decisions. Tight supervision, monitoring and
controlling will be maintained so that regular functionality of the system can be checked to
assure smooth functioning of the BMS with high security (Micic, 2017).
WEEK 7
Every project needs skilled & talented workforce who are enough competent in
effectively executing their assigned job responsibilities so as to contribute towards target
achievements. In order to design and develop BMS software so as to have sound internal
9
Document Page
operational control to promote safety and security of the occupants, project manager will need to
source following team members who are skilled in the concerned field.
Staffing need Roles and responsibilities
Project manager ï‚· To make plans, create project time-schedule, estimate cost and make
strategies
ï‚· To identify required resources for the project
ï‚· To regularly administrate, supervise, monitor and control the
functionality
ï‚· To establish sound communication plan and assure proper reporting
ï‚· To encourage team and align their activities towards set goals
ï‚· To plan risk management strategy to combat possible difficulties
IT professional ï‚· To find out technical errors and resolve the same
ï‚· To give technical advice to the team so that they can run software
with proper precautions
ï‚· To set proper infrastructure for the system implementation
ï‚· To make decisions for the strong network security
Software designer ï‚· To create an unique platform BMS as per the client specification
ï‚· To incorporate advanced features in the system with high level
interface so as to implement sound energy optimizing
Training expert ï‚· To identify the training need of the team members and plan schedule
accordingly
ï‚· To conduct training sessions to develop necessary skills and
competencies
Finance manager ï‚· To estimate possible funding requirement and create financial plan
accordingly
ï‚· To monitor utilization of financial resources and make cost cutting
plan
ï‚· To create contingency plan for the sudden financial risk
Quality expert ï‚· To create plans for the quality management and assurance by setting
quality standards
ï‚· To convey the plan to the project team members
ï‚· To make remedial measures to promote system quality
Team members ï‚· To follow rules and coordinate and cooperate with each other
ï‚· To give timely progress reports to their superior authority
10
tabler-icon-diamond-filled.svg

Paraphrase This Document

Need a fresh take? Get an instant paraphrase of this document with our AI Paraphraser
Document Page
ï‚· To give their own opinion and ideas to achieve set targets
Training requirements
All the team members will be provided with the quality management trainings and also a
one week training programme for developing required skills i.e. interpersonal skills and others.
A in-house team building training initiatives also will be undertaken for developing team-
working practices. Specialized meeting will be organized for guiding the members regarding
technical aspects of the software (Steyn and et.al., 2016). Project manager can also be guided to
train them how to deal with the difficult people whereas quality experts will conduct a training to
guide team members about quality management techniques like Total Quality management, Six
Sigma, Statistical process control and others.
WEEK 8
Communication management plan: Communication is the process of conveying
important messages, orders, opinion, views and suggestions among entire project team members.
The project of BMS implementation needs a strong and very clear communication from time to
time to resolve issues, project risk and report timely progress to the project manager as well
(Teller, Kock and Gemünden, 2014). In order to avoid any confusion, PM can use e-mail, instant
text messaging and other popular tools that are considered appropriate in given circumstances.
For the given project, the plan of communication is constructed here as under:
Communication
type
Objective Medium/
channel
Time
duration
Stakeholde
rs
Deliverables
Kick off
meetings
Communicating project
plan, scope, strategies
and scheduled time and
cost
Project
manuals
Every
week
Project
manager
Agenda of the
meeting
Team meetings Project progress
evaluation through
comparing actual and
targeted period and cost
Conference
meeting
Every
week
Entire team
members
Meeting
minutes
Project
schedule
Progress
reports
Agenda
Technical Discussion upon Face to As per the IT Agenda
11
Document Page
meeting technical errors and
making decisions for the
successful technical
execution
Face requireme
nt
professional
s,
Software
designer,
Project
Manager
Meeting
minutes
Management
review meetings
Conveying work
completion report to the
manager
E-mail
Intranet
Monthly
meetings
Entire team
members
Project status
reports
Progress
reports
Schedules
Lesson learned
reports
Document the lesson
learned from the BMS
designing and
implementation project
Meetings At project
completio
n
Entire team
members
Project
archives
WEEK 9
Qualitative risk analysis
Probability-Impact matrix
5 Catastrophic
Legal
compliance
risk
Infected
removable
devices
Cyber
attack
Technical
failure
4 Significant
Staff
carelessness
Lack of
talented people
Lack of
funding
3 Moderate Scope creeping
Inappropriate
budget
estimation
Lack of
monitorin
g &
staffing
2 Minor Poor time
management
Communi
cation
barrier
1 Limited Training
issues
Relative Very low Low Medium High Very high
12
chevron_up_icon
1 out of 22
circle_padding
hide_on_mobile
zoom_out_icon
[object Object]